标题:飞腾平台 FFmpeg 安装与使用全攻略:轻松上手视频处理
引言:
在当今多媒体技术飞速发展的时代,视频处理已经成为许多行业和领域不可或缺的一部分。FFmpeg 作为一款功能强大的开源视频处理工具,因其高效、灵活的特点而备受青睐。本文将详细介绍在飞腾平台上安装和使用 FFmpeg 的全过程,帮助您轻松掌握视频处理技能。
第一部分:飞腾平台简介
飞腾平台是我国自主研发的一款高性能服务器处理器,具有强大的计算能力和优异的能效比。它广泛应用于云计算、大数据、人工智能等领域,为用户提供高效、稳定的计算服务。
第二部分:FFmpeg 简介
FFmpeg 是一款开源的多媒体处理工具,支持视频、音频、字幕等多种格式的编解码、转码、录制等功能。它具有跨平台、高效、灵活等优点,被广泛应用于视频处理领域。
第三部分:飞腾平台上安装 FFmpeg
1. 准备工作
在开始安装 FFmpeg 之前,请确保您的飞腾平台已经安装了操作系统,并且网络连接正常。
-
安装依赖库
FFmpeg 依赖于一些第三方库,如 yasm、libx264 等。您可以通过以下命令安装这些依赖库:
sudo apt-get update
sudo apt-get install yasm libx264-dev -
下载 FFmpeg 源码
您可以从 FFmpeg 官网(https://ffmpeg.org/download.html)下载最新版本的 FFmpeg 源码。本文以 4.2.2 版本为例进行讲解。 -
编译安装 FFmpeg
解压下载的 FFmpeg 源码包,进入解压后的目录,执行以下命令进行编译和安装:
./configure --enable-shared --prefix=/usr/local/ffmpeg
make
sudo make install
其中,--enable-shared
参数表示生成动态链接库,--prefix
参数指定安装路径。 -
配置环境变量
将 FFmpeg 的安装路径添加到系统环境变量中,以便在命令行中直接使用 FFmpeg 命令。编辑~/.bashrc
文件,在最后添加以下内容:
export PATH=$PATH:/usr/local/ffmpeg/bin
保存并退出编辑器,执行以下命令使环境变量生效:
source ~/.bashrc
第四部分:FFmpeg 使用攻略
1. 基本命令
– 转码:ffmpeg -i input.mp4 output.avi
– 截图:ffmpeg -i input.mp4 -ss 00:00:10 -frames:v 1 output.jpg
– 录屏:ffmpeg -f x11grab -s 1920x1080 -i :0.0 output.mp4
- 高级应用
- 添加水印:
ffmpeg -i input.mp4 -i watermark.png -filter_complex "overlay=10:10" output.mp4
- 视频剪辑:
ffmpeg -i input.mp4 -ss 00:00:10 -to 00:00:20 -c copy output.mp4
- 视频合并:
ffmpeg -f concat -safe 0 -i input.txt -c copy output.mp4
结语:
通过本文的介绍,相信您已经掌握了在飞腾平台上安装和使用 FFmpeg 的全过程。FFmpeg 作为一款功能强大的视频处理工具,在飞腾平台的加持下,将为您提供更加高效、稳定的视频处理体验。希望本文能对您有所帮助,祝您在视频处理的道路上越走越远!